    Yeah that is a great guide every newcomer should read. The most annoying questions IMO are those related to tickets and guests. It really seems to confuse people for some reason. I think it is usually the term "ticket holder" that gets people. They think since they bought 2 tickets, they are the "ticket holder" for both tickets. When it really just means, hand a damn ticket to your guest, now they are "holding" the ticket and they are a ticket holder.

    If you bought your tickets at the brewpub, you need to pick them up from the Ticket Resolution tent at the North entrance to the event. Otherwise you get em in the mail.
